Lyrebird Health is an AI-powered digital health platform designed to personalize wellness strategies and care plans for individuals. Using artificial intelligence and health data analytics, the platform provides users with customized insights, lifestyle recommendations, and real-time tracking tools. Lyrebird Health integrates data from wearable devices, health records, and self-assessments to create a holistic view of your well-being. From chronic disease management to fitness tracking, the platform adapts to your specific health goals and conditions. It’s built for anyone seeking a smarter, proactive approach to healthcare through technology-enhanced support and digital care pathways.

Is Lyrebird Health Free?
Lyrebird Health offers a free trial that provides full access to key features. Paid plans unlock advanced analytics, personalized care pathways, and extended usage.
- Free Trial
- 7-day access to personalized health plans
- Integration with wearable devices
- Basic wellness tracking and insights
- Starter Plan – $9/month
- Ongoing access to AI-powered health insights
- Real-time wellness tracking and reminders
- Customizable health goals and care plans
- Sync with fitness trackers and health data sources
- Pro Plan – $29/month
- Everything in Starter, plus:
- Advanced health analytics and risk assessments
- Priority support and care recommendations
- Extended data history and progress tracking
- Personalized coaching suggestions
- Enterprise Plan – Custom Pricing
- Unlimited user access and data integrations
- Dedicated account management and onboarding
- Advanced reporting for corporate wellness programs
- API access for healthcare systems
- Secure data compliance and privacy controls

FAQs
Can Lyrebird Health integrate with my fitness devices?
Yes, Lyrebird Health integrates with popular fitness trackers and apps, ensuring seamless data syncing and accurate insights.
Is Lyrebird Health suitable for managing chronic conditions?
Absolutely! The platform provides tools and recommendations specifically designed for chronic disease management alongside general wellness tracking.
Does Lyrebird Health offer coaching or direct medical advice?
Lyrebird Health offers AI-generated recommendations and care plans but does not replace professional medical advice. Always consult with a healthcare provider for medical decisions.
